Sharon Trueman, 85, of Montesano passed away at her home on Wednesday, Feb. 19, 2025, surrounded by family. Sharon was born Jan. 21, 1940, in Palo Alto, California to Earnest and Georgia McClure. She was raised in Concord, Calif. and married Thomas Joseph Trueman in 1959. They had also lived in Byron, Calif. before moving to Montesano in 1993.
Sharon had a passion and love for breeding quality AQHA halter horses. Some of her brood mares are found in the pedigrees of the all time greatest foundation stock.
Sharon served countless pets and owners through her work as a Pet Behaviorist at Brady Veterinarian for 20 years. She also showed dogs for the better part of her life, starting with Great Danes in the late ‘60s and early ‘70s, followed by her entry into Giant Schnauzers, where she finished the championships of five dogs. She was a member of the Timberland Dog Club and the American Quarter Horse Assoc.
Sharon is survived by her loving children, Charles Trueman, Kerry (Gregory) Bash; grandson Chad Bash and two great-grandchildren Olivia and Blakely Bash and brother Jim Woolum of all of Montesano.
Sharon was preceded in death by her husband Tom and sister Linda Martin.
